Power speed formula

Since work is force times displacement (W=F*d), and velocity is displacement over time (v=d/t), power equals force times velocity. Calculating Power If work is done faster, power is higher. In the straightforward cases where a constant force moves an object at constant velocity, the power is just P = Fv. To make the calculation work for torque we really want the angular velocity and this has to measured in radians per second rads/s. The formula to get to torque goes like this, Torque = Power/Speed Torque is measured in Newton metres or Nm Power has to be in Watts = kW as on the nameplate x For motors we always quote speed in rpm. For example a 4-pole motor (say rpm) has an angular velocity in rads/s of 2π x (/60) = rads/s. The proper SI symbol for angular velocity is ω so the formula looks like this T (Nm) = P (Watts) divided by ω (rads/s). To get to this we divide the rpm by 60 (to get to seconds) and multiply by 2π. Power is the rate at which work is done i.e the time rate by which energy is being converted from one form to another. P = Work-done/time = Energy/time.
